Premenstrual oral ulcers

Premenstrual oral ulcers

Girls always face many troubles before menstruation, not only dysmenorrhea, but also changes in various parts of the body. Many girls will have oral ulcers before menstruation. Some girls may think that this is caused by getting too hot. In fact, this is caused by a disorder of the body's endocrine system, which requires attention and targeted treatment. So, what is the cause of oral ulcers before menstruation?

1. Causes of oral ulcers before menstruation

Because our body's estrogen levels fluctuate greatly before and after menstruation, and women have a large number of estrogen receptors on their gum tissue, which can be easily affected by hormonal changes. Hormonal changes don't cause gum disease, but they can aggravate underlying oral problems, such as oral inflammation, especially canker sores, which often start two days before your period, so they're called menstrual canker sores. But sometimes premenstrual mouth ulcers are caused by factors such as sunlight, cold weather, stress, tiredness and fatigue.

2. What to do if you have oral ulcers before menstruation

If you find that you have mouth ulcers before your period, you need to treat it early to reduce the risk of mouth ulcers becoming more severe during menstruation. Some doctors recommend taking lysine oral solution or a mixture of lysine, zinc, and vitamin C, which is effective for treating premenstrual mouth ulcers. Tea tree oil has been widely used to treat various ulcers and skin conditions. It has antifungal, antibacterial and anti-inflammatory properties and can be used to treat external oral ulcers.

3. Prevention of oral ulcers before menstruation

Menstruation can wreak havoc on your body, with mood swings, irritability, bloating, etc., but this can further aggravate your premenstrual mouth ulcer situation. To prevent premenstrual oral ulcers, you need to maintain a good mood. Also eating healthy well-made nutritious foods and practicing good oral hygiene can further prevent and stop mouth ulcers. Brush your teeth at least twice a day with a fluoride toothpaste; rinse your mouth at least once a day with an antibacterial mouthwash. Get professional oral exams and cleanings twice a year, avoid sugary or starchy snacks, and avoid stress.
